Khera

Khera is a village located in Gaurihar tehsil of Chhatarpur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 32km away from sub-district headquarter Gaurihar (tehsildar office) and 93km away from district headquarter Chhatarpur. As per 2009 stats, Khaira is the gram panchayat of Khera village.

About Khera

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Khera is 457387. The village spans a total geographical area of 964.82 hectares. Barigarh is nearest town to Khera village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Khera

According to the 2011 Census, Khera has a total population of about 2,290, with approximately 1,296 males and 994 females. The sex ratio is around 766 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 322 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,094 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 21.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.31%, with male literacy at about 71.60% and female literacy near 47.89%. There are around 410 households in the village. Connectivity of Khera

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Khera. As per the 2011 stats, Khera had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
